Table 2.

Mixed-model regression of geographic atrophy area according to the presence or absence of subsequent exudative neovascular age-related macular degeneration.

Number of eyes (participants) Change per year in square root of GA area Change per year in GA area
Estimate (mm) 95% CI (mm) P* Estimate (mm) 95% CI (mm) P*
Incident GA without subsequent exudative NV-AMD 684 (561) 0.29 0.27–0.30 0.037 1.13 1.05–1.20 0.004
Incident GA with subsequent exudative NV-AMD 73 (73) 0.20 0.12–0.28 0.62 0.29–0.96
Prevalent GA without subsequent exudative NV-AMD 393 (321) 0.28 0.26–0.29 0.37 1.41 1.31–1.51 0.87
Prevalent GA with subsequent exudative NV-AMD 63 (59) 0.31 0.24–0.37 1.38 1.10–1.75

Abbreviations: CI = confidence interval; GA = geographic atrophy; NV-AMD = neovascular age-related macular degeneration.

*

P values for interaction between presence/absence of subsequent exudative neovascular age-related macular degeneration and years from first appearance of geographic atrophy.
